The video explores the intricate link between air pollution and climate change, highlighting how pollutants like tropospheric ozone and aerosols impact health and the environment. It discusses the reciprocal effects of climate change on air quality, such as increased emissions and extreme pollution events. The importance of integrated approaches to address these challenges is emphasized, with a focus on the World Meteorological Organization's Global Atmosphere Watch's role in supporting research and analysis.
